Rita:
An RT in E52-364 -- E52-364-3 -- will not boot up from its disk. This
problem first appeared after I upgraded its memory to 8 mbytes. It would stick
on self-test 4c. These are the actions that I have taken:
Removed one 4 mbyte board to restore memory to 4 mbytes.
Powered on workstation -- it still hung on 4c.
Restored 4 mbyte board, bringing memory up to 8 mbytes.
Replaced HESDI board to check to see whether disk controller was
problem.
Powered on workstation -- it still hung on 4c.
Restored old HESDI board.
Ran diagnostics -- the machine wouldn't read the disks & now
hangs on 88.
Looking up hardware error 88 in the Problem Determination Guide
gives the Service Request Number 36-780.
